At A2Dominion, our Retirement Living schemes are homes to people who value their independence but benefit from a little extra support. You’ll be the face of that support – building trust, solving problems, and making a real difference in people’s everyday lives.

What you’ll be doing:
  1. Taking ownership of lettings, voids, and tenancy management with care and attention.
  2. Working with local services to ensure residents receive the right support at the right time.
  3. Handling anti-social behaviour confidently and fairly, always acting with integrity.
  4. Keeping systems up to date and following through on actions – because detail matters.
  5. Listening to residents and responding quickly to issues – never walking past a problem.
  6. Supporting inspections, audits, and service charge processes – helping keep our schemes safe, well-run, and compliant.
  7. Representing A2Dominion at meetings, forums, and court when required.
